prodigy
noun
Synonyms and Antonyms of PRODIGY
something extraordinary or surprising <a new drug that is being hailed as the latest prodigy of the medical world>
Related Words curiosity, sight, spectacle; beauty, corker, crackerjack (also crackajack), dandy, jim-dandy, knockout; apparition, appearance
